Businessman sues farmer for N$1,8m

…citing racial discrimination, defamation and business losses

 

By Jeremiah Ndjoze

A legal battle is brewing between an Outjo farmer accused of defamation of character, racial discrimination as well as allegedly stalling the operation of a business enterprise, may reach a costly end if a claim being pursued by businessman Petrus Mwanyekange Petrus, assisted by his legal representative Olsen Kahiriri is anything to go by.

Petrus revealed to Confidente that a letter of demand is ready to be served, in which the entrepreneur, through Kahiriri Consultancy is demanding about N$1 823 000 in losses allegedly accrued while his truck with registration number N9168OT was impounded at Matthew Hoffman’s farm near Outjo.
